VET, Occupations and Governance

Change processes in the VET system are analysed from the perspective of the actors who interpret, adapt, implement or even redefine VET reforms and governance guidelines.

The research field focuses mainly on VET issues at governance level. The key actors are the Confederation, the cantons and organisations in the world of work. The study of their interaction as part of the VET partnership is both the starting point and goal of the analysis.

The following topics are covered by this research field: the creation and adaptation of the Swiss professional education sector, the institutional work on occupations following the review and revision of VET/PET programmes, the definition of national qualifications frameworks to facilitate international comparisons, the international transfer of aspects of the Swiss dual-track model and the willingness of companies to offer apprenticeship training.
